Home | History | Annotate | Download | only in drivingstate

Lines Matching defs:listener

67      * Listener Interface for clients to implement to get updated on driving state related
83 * If a listener has already been registered, it has to be unregistered before registering
86 * @param listener {@link OnUxRestrictionsChangedListener}
88 public synchronized void registerListener(@NonNull OnUxRestrictionsChangedListener listener)
90 if (listener == null) {
92 Log.v(TAG, "registerListener(): null listener");
94 throw new IllegalArgumentException("Listener is null");
96 // Check if the listener has been already registered.
99 Log.d(TAG, "Listener already registered listener");
103 mUxRListener = listener;
111 Log.e(TAG, "Could not register a listener to CarUxRestrictionsManagerService " + e);
114 Log.e(TAG, "Could not register a listener to CarUxRestrictionsManagerService " + e);
126 Log.d(TAG, "Listener was not previously registered");
134 Log.e(TAG, "Could not unregister listener from Driving State Service " + e);
156 * Class that implements the listener interface and gets called back from the
177 * Gets the {@link CarUxRestrictions} from the service listener
221 OnUxRestrictionsChangedListener listener;
223 listener = mUxRListener;
225 if (listener != null) {
226 listener.onUxRestrictionsChanged(restrictionInfo);